服务器测评网
我们一直在努力

API控制中心部署时如何保障高可用与安全?

API控制中心部署:构建现代化API管理的核心枢纽

在数字化转型浪潮下,API已成为企业连接内外部服务、驱动业务创新的关键纽带,随着API数量激增和调用复杂度提升,传统的分散式管理方式已难以满足安全、效率与合规需求,集中化的API控制中心部署成为企业实现API全生命周期管理的必然选择,它不仅能统一管理API资产,更能为业务敏捷性与数据安全提供坚实保障。

API控制中心部署时如何保障高可用与安全?

部署前的战略规划:明确目标与架构设计

API控制中心的部署并非简单的技术堆砌,而是需要结合企业业务战略与技术现状的系统性工程,首先需明确核心目标:是提升API复用率、强化安全管控,还是加速API交付周期?金融企业可能更关注权限审计与风险防控,而互联网企业则侧重高并发调用与快速迭代。

架构设计上,需采用分层解耦模式:接入层负责流量接入与协议适配(支持REST、GraphQL、gRPC等),管理层提供API注册、版本控制、文档生成等核心功能,安全层集成身份认证、流量监控与防攻击机制,服务层则对接后端业务系统,实现API与服务的动态绑定,需预留扩展接口,以便未来与微服务治理、DevOps工具链集成。

核心功能模块:构建全生命周期管理闭环

API控制中心的价值体现在对API从“诞生”到“退役”的全流程管控中。

  • API注册与发布:支持开发者自助注册API,通过自动化扫描检测接口规范性与安全性,经审批后发布至网关,统一的API目录(含分类、标签、责任人)可避免“重复造轮子”,提升资产复用率。
  • 安全与治理:集成OAuth 2.0、JWT等认证机制,支持细粒度权限控制(如按IP、调用频率限制);通过规则引擎强制API命名、文档格式标准化,并定期扫描漏洞(如SQL注入、越权访问)。
  • 监控与分析:实时采集API调用量、响应时间、错误率等数据,通过可视化 dashboard 展示健康度;支持自定义告警策略(如异常流量突增时触发通知),辅助运维人员快速定位问题。
  • 开发者门户:提供友好的自服务界面,包含交互式文档(Swagger/OpenAPI)、在线调试工具与SDK下载,降低开发者接入成本,促进API生态共建。

部署实施要点:从技术选型到运维保障

技术选型需兼顾性能与生态兼容性:开源方案(如Kong、Apigee)适合定制化需求,商业平台(如Azure API Management、MuleSoft)则提供更成熟的支持服务,部署模式上,企业可根据敏感度选择本地化部署(金融、政务)或云端部署(互联网、中小企业),混合架构可平衡灵活性与安全要求。

API控制中心部署时如何保障高可用与安全?

实施过程中需重点关注三点:一是数据迁移,将历史API资产平滑接入控制中心,避免业务中断;二是灰度发布,通过流量分流逐步切换新旧API,降低风险;三是团队培训,确保开发、运维、测试团队掌握平台操作,推动管理流程落地。

运维层面需建立常态化机制:定期更新安全策略,优化网关性能(如缓存、限流),并通过日志分析挖掘API使用趋势,为业务决策提供数据支撑。

价值与展望:驱动企业数字化升级

API控制中心的部署不仅是技术升级,更是管理理念的革新,它通过标准化、自动化与可视化,将API管理从“被动响应”转为“主动治理”,显著缩短API上线周期(从周级压缩至小时级),同时降低安全风险(据Gartner调研,集中化管控可使API相关安全事件减少60%以上)。

随着AI与云原生技术的发展,API控制中心将向“智能化”演进:通过机器学习预测API调用峰值,自动扩容资源;结合低代码平台,让业务人员也能快速组装API服务,真正实现“API驱动业务”的数字化愿景。

API控制中心部署时如何保障高可用与安全?

对于企业而言,构建一个高效、安全的API控制中心,既是应对当前复杂技术环境的“刚需”,更是布局未来数字化生态的“基石”,唯有将API管理提升到战略高度,才能在激烈的市场竞争中,以技术敏捷性赢得先机。

赞(0)
未经允许不得转载:好主机测评网 » API控制中心部署时如何保障高可用与安全?